By … WebOct 30, 2024 · We must attract insects. One of the easiest and least pesky foods to attract for them is moths. Moths make up a large part of bat diets because they fly at night. How does one attract moths? By planting night blooming, night-scented flowering plants. Moths are attracted to flowers that stay open at night, smell at night, and are visible at night.

WebOct 25, 2016 · To help bats: Include plants that open their flowers late in the day or in the evening and/or keep their flowers open all night. These plants attract night-flying insects that are the bats’ food. Ideally, the plants you choose for your bat-gardening efforts should be native to your area, because those will best attract the bats’ target insects.. Avoid using …
